multimedia

Two or more media formats

used together, such as text, graphics,
animation, audio, or video.

music software

Programs for

composing and editing music. When you
play a tune on a synthesizer keyboard
connected to a computer, the music
program translates what you play into a
written score.

navigate

To move through a Web site or

online document by clicking the hyperlinks
embedded in the text or images.
See also hyperlink.

Netscape Navigator

A Web browser

developed by the Netscape

Communications Corporation.
See also browser.

network

Two or more computers linked

together to share resources, such as
programs, files, and printers.

network interface card (NIC)

An

expansion card or other device used
to connect a computer to a local
area network.

newsgroup

A discussion group on the

Internet where people can post or read
messages on thousands of topics, such as
professional basketball, environmental
protection, and Himalayan cats.

newsreader

A program that lets you read

and post messages to newsgroups.

news server

A server that receives the

Usenet news feed (all the individual
messages collected from 100,000 news
servers around the world). You access the
news server through your Internet Service
Provider. See also Usenet.
See also newsgroup.

2

online

To be communicating with another

computer through a modem or network.
You are online when you log on and
establish a connection. You are offline
when you lose or terminate a connection.
See also modem. See also network.
